When to Plant Lettuce, Jericho in Zone 3b
Start Seeds Indoors: Apr 3
Start Lettuce, Jericho seeds indoors around Apr 3 (6 weeks before last frost). Optimal germination temperature: 65°F. Germinates in 4–10 days.
Transplant Outdoors: Apr 24
Transplant Lettuce, Jericho seedlings outdoors after Apr 24. Wait until soil temperature reaches 40°F. Space plants at 4/sqft (6" apart). Harden off plants for a week before moving outside.
Harvest: May 29
First harvest approximately May 29 (~35 days from transplant). Continue harvesting until first frost (Sep 22).
Fall Planting: Jul 28
For a fall harvest, plant Lettuce, Jericho around Jul 28 (8 weeks before first frost).

When should I plant Lettuce, Jericho in Zone 3b?
Start Lettuce, Jericho seeds indoors around Apr 3. Transplant outdoors after Apr 24. Expect first harvest around May 29.
What is the last frost date for Zone 3b?
The average last spring frost date for Zone 3b is May 15. The first fall frost averages Sep 22, giving a 130-day growing season.
Can I grow Lettuce, Jericho in Zone 3b?
Yes. Lettuce, Jericho needs 60 days to harvest. Zone 3b has a 130-day growing season, which is sufficient. You can plant up to 5 successions.

What companion plants grow well with Lettuce, Jericho?
Good companion plants for Lettuce, Jericho include Strawberries, Carrots, Beets, Cucumbers, Radishes.
